VetsLinQ is a business-oriented social-media networking portal focused on U.S. military Veterans, powered by a proprietary hybrid search engine . VetsLinQ is the first B4V (Business for Veteran) on-line platform for Veteran-owned businesses, enabling them to network and locate buyers for products & services and/or find resources needed to grow their business. Our “B4V” platform uses a proprietary self-directing algorithm which enables Veterans and Veteran-owned businesses to expand their business in a very cost-effective and time-effective manner because it connects them with business partners that offer only what they are seeking. Contrast that with multiple, general-purpose search engines that statically list products and services but require users to sift through them one-by-one, on a time-consuming, trial-and-error basis to try to locate what they are seeking for their respective businesses. Time is money, especially in today’s economy – VetsLinQ saves Vets time.
VetsLinQ is the only B4V tool in existence, helping Veterans and active duty military personnel transitioning to civilian life find the resources and connections they need to be successful. VetsLinQ subscribers complete an on-boarding questionnaire which profiles the products and services a Vet-owned business is offering as well as listing resources it may need for the successful operation of its business. The algorithm powering the portal searches profiles of other subscribers and delivers pre-qualified LinQs that meet each other’s needs. Subscribers also will benefit from discounts on products / services offered by promotional partner businesses. VetsLinQ has two major revenue sources: advertising (from subscribers’ businesses and third-parties that wish to conduct business with Vets) and subscription fees.
